Pebblebrook Hotel Trust (NYSE:PEB) Releases Q3 Earnings Guidance

Pebblebrook Hotel Trust (NYSE:PEBGet Free Report) issued an update on its third quarter earnings guidance on Friday morning. The company provided earnings per share guidance of $0.49-$0.53 for the period, compared to the consensus earnings per share estimate of $0.53. Pebblebrook Hotel Trust also updated its Q3 2024 guidance to 0.490-0.530 EPS.

Pebblebrook Hotel Trust (NYSE:PEBG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, July 24th. The real estate investment trust reported $0.16 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.58 by ($0.42). Pebblebrook Hotel Trust had a negative net margin of 6.75% and a negative return on equity of 3.40%. The business had revenue of $397.11 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$396.29 million.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$0.62 earnings per share. The business’s revenue was up 3.3% compared to the same quarter last year. On average, analysts forecast that Pebblebrook Hotel Trust will post 1.51 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Pebblebrook Hotel Trust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Pebblebrook Hotel Trust (NYSE: PEB) is a publicly traded real estate investment trust ("REIT") and the largest owner of urban and resort lifestyle hotels and resorts in the United States. The Company owns 47 hotels and resorts, totaling approximately 12,200 guest rooms across 13 urban and resort markets.
